Home
last modified time | relevance | path

Searched refs:sig_size (Results 1 – 19 of 19) sorted by relevance

/optee_os/core/pta/imx/
H A Dmanufacturing_protection.c48 size_t sig_size = 0; in mp_signature() local
63 sig_size = params[1].memref.size; in mp_signature()
67 memset(sig, 0, sig_size); in mp_signature()
70 res = caam_mp_sign(msg, &msg_size, sig, &sig_size); in mp_signature()
72 params[1].memref.size = sig_size; in mp_signature()
/optee_os/lib/libmbedtls/mbedtls/library/
H A Dlmots.h148 size_t sig_size,
181 size_t sig_size);
280 unsigned char *sig, size_t sig_size, size_t *sig_len);
H A Dpk_wrap.c171 unsigned char *sig, size_t sig_size, in mbedtls_pk_psa_rsa_sign_ext() argument
189 if (sig_size < *sig_len) { in mbedtls_pk_psa_rsa_sign_ext()
211 sig, sig_size, sig_len); in mbedtls_pk_psa_rsa_sign_ext()
232 unsigned char *sig, size_t sig_size, size_t *sig_len, in rsa_sign_wrap() argument
251 sig, sig_size, sig_len); in rsa_sign_wrap()
256 unsigned char *sig, size_t sig_size, size_t *sig_len, in rsa_sign_wrap() argument
268 if (sig_size < *sig_len) { in rsa_sign_wrap()
698 unsigned char *sig, size_t sig_size, size_t *sig_len) in ecdsa_sign_psa() argument
714 hash, hash_len, sig, sig_size, sig_len); in ecdsa_sign_psa()
723 hash, hash_len, sig, sig_size, sig_len); in ecdsa_sign_psa()
[all …]
H A Dpk_wrap.h43 unsigned char *sig, size_t sig_size, size_t *sig_len,
57 unsigned char *sig, size_t sig_size, size_t *sig_len,
132 unsigned char *sig, size_t sig_size,
H A Dlmots.c467 size_t sig_size, in mbedtls_lmots_calculate_public_key_candidate() argument
480 if (sig_size != MBEDTLS_LMOTS_SIG_LEN(params->type) || in mbedtls_lmots_calculate_public_key_candidate()
515 const unsigned char *sig, size_t sig_size) in mbedtls_lmots_verify() argument
532 if (sig_size < MBEDTLS_LMOTS_SIG_TYPE_OFFSET + MBEDTLS_LMOTS_TYPE_LEN) { in mbedtls_lmots_verify()
541 msg, msg_size, sig, sig_size, in mbedtls_lmots_verify()
700 unsigned char *sig, size_t sig_size, size_t *sig_len) in mbedtls_lmots_sign() argument
718 if (sig_size < MBEDTLS_LMOTS_SIG_LEN(ctx->params.type)) { in mbedtls_lmots_sign()
H A Dpk.c1232 unsigned char *sig, size_t sig_size, size_t *sig_len, in mbedtls_pk_sign_restartable() argument
1257 sig, sig_size, sig_len, in mbedtls_pk_sign_restartable()
1276 sig, sig_size, sig_len, in mbedtls_pk_sign_restartable()
1285 unsigned char *sig, size_t sig_size, size_t *sig_len, in mbedtls_pk_sign() argument
1289 sig, sig_size, sig_len, in mbedtls_pk_sign()
1300 unsigned char *sig, size_t sig_size, size_t *sig_len, in mbedtls_pk_sign_ext() argument
1314 sig, sig_size, sig_len, f_rng, p_rng); in mbedtls_pk_sign_ext()
1333 sig, sig_size, sig_len); in mbedtls_pk_sign_ext()
1337 sig, sig_size, sig_len); in mbedtls_pk_sign_ext()
1344 sig, sig_size, sig_len); in mbedtls_pk_sign_ext()
[all …]
H A Dlms.c306 const unsigned char *sig, size_t sig_size) in mbedtls_lms_verify() argument
333 if (sig_size != MBEDTLS_LMS_SIG_LEN(ctx->params.type, ctx->params.otstype)) { in mbedtls_lms_verify()
337 if (sig_size < SIG_OTS_SIG_OFFSET + MBEDTLS_LMOTS_TYPE_LEN) { in mbedtls_lms_verify()
346 if (sig_size < SIG_TYPE_OFFSET(ctx->params.otstype) + MBEDTLS_LMS_TYPE_LEN) { in mbedtls_lms_verify()
707 unsigned int msg_size, unsigned char *sig, size_t sig_size, in mbedtls_lms_sign() argument
717 if (sig_size < MBEDTLS_LMS_SIG_LEN(ctx->params.type, ctx->params.otstype)) { in mbedtls_lms_sign()
H A Decdsa.c610 unsigned char *sig, size_t sig_size, in ecdsa_signature_to_asn1() argument
626 if (len > sig_size) { in ecdsa_signature_to_asn1()
642 unsigned char *sig, size_t sig_size, size_t *slen, in mbedtls_ecdsa_write_signature_restartable() argument
676 MBEDTLS_MPI_CHK(ecdsa_signature_to_asn1(&r, &s, sig, sig_size, slen)); in mbedtls_ecdsa_write_signature_restartable()
691 unsigned char *sig, size_t sig_size, size_t *slen, in mbedtls_ecdsa_write_signature() argument
696 ctx, md_alg, hash, hlen, sig, sig_size, slen, in mbedtls_ecdsa_write_signature()
H A Dx509write_csr.c138 unsigned char *sig, size_t sig_size, in x509write_csr_der_internal() argument
234 sig, sig_size, &sig_len, in x509write_csr_der_internal()
/optee_os/core/drivers/crypto/caam/mp/
H A Dcaam_mp.c182 size_t *sig_size) in caam_mp_sign() argument
203 if (!msg || !msg_size || !sig || !sig_size) in caam_mp_sign()
206 if (*sig_size < 2 * mp_privdata.sec_size) { in caam_mp_sign()
207 *sig_size = 2 * mp_privdata.sec_size; in caam_mp_sign()
245 ret = caam_dmaobj_output_sgtbuf(&sign_c, sig, *sig_size, sign_len); in caam_mp_sign()
298 *sig_size = caam_dmaobj_copy_to_orig(&sign_c); in caam_mp_sign()
/optee_os/core/include/
H A Dsigned_hdr.h40 uint16_t sig_size; member
58 ADD_OVERFLOW(s, shdr->sig_size, &s)) in shdr_get_size()
/optee_os/lib/libmbedtls/mbedtls/include/mbedtls/
H A Dlms.h322 const unsigned char *sig, size_t sig_size);
432 unsigned int msg_size, unsigned char *sig, size_t sig_size,
H A Decdsa.h477 unsigned char *sig, size_t sig_size, size_t *slen,
525 unsigned char *sig, size_t sig_size, size_t *slen,
H A Dpk.h851 unsigned char *sig, size_t sig_size, size_t *sig_len,
887 unsigned char *sig, size_t sig_size, size_t *sig_len,
923 unsigned char *sig, size_t sig_size, size_t *sig_len,
/optee_os/core/include/drivers/
H A Dcaam_extension.h43 size_t *sig_size);
/optee_os/scripts/
H A Dsign_encrypt.py360 self.sig_size = math.ceil(self.key.key_size / 8)
372 self.sig_size)
480 sig_size] = struct.unpack('<IIIIHH', self.shdr)
496 self.sig = self.inf[offs:offs + sig_size]
497 offs += sig_size
658 sig_size] = struct.unpack('<IIIIHH', shdr)
685 print(' sig_size: {} bytes'.format(sig_size))
698 sig = self.inf[offs:offs + sig_size]
699 offs += sig_size
753 if len(self.sig) != self.sig_size:
[all …]
/optee_os/core/drivers/crypto/stm32/
H A Decc.c223 const uint8_t *sig, size_t sig_size) in verify() argument
245 if (sig_size % 2) in verify()
249 sig_r.size = sig_size / 2; in verify()
250 sig_s.val = (void *)(sig + sig_size / 2); in verify()
251 sig_s.size = sig_size / 2; in verify()
/optee_os/core/pta/stm32mp/
H A Dremoteproc_pta.c240 size_t sig_size = (size_t)sig->memref.size; in rproc_pta_verify_rsa_signature() local
242 res = crypto_acipher_alloc_rsa_public_key(&key, sig_size); in rproc_pta_verify_rsa_signature()
257 sig->memref.buffer, sig_size); in rproc_pta_verify_rsa_signature()
/optee_os/core/crypto/
H A Dsigned_hdr.c115 SHDR_GET_SIG(shdr), shdr->sig_size); in shdr_verify_signature()
392 SHDR_GET_SIG(shdr), shdr->sig_size); in shdr_verify_signature2()